The following errata report has been verified for RFC9000,
"QUIC: A UDP-Based Multiplexed and Secure Transport". 

--------------------------------------
You may review the report below and at:
https://www.rfc-editor.org/errata/eid7365

--------------------------------------
Status: Verified
Type: Editorial

Reported by: yongboy <yong...@gmail.com>
Date Reported: 2023-02-23
Verified by: Francesca Palombini (IESG)

Section: 12.4.

Original Text
-------------
| 0x19       | RETIRE_CONNECTION_ID | Section 19.16 | __01 |      |

Corrected Text
--------------
| 0x19       | RETIRE_CONNECTION_ID | Section 19.16 | ___1 |      |

Notes
-----
Based on the context and section 12.5 ending says:

Note that it is not possible to send the following frames in 0-RTT
   packets for various reasons: ACK, CRYPTO, HANDSHAKE_DONE, NEW_TOKEN,
   PATH_RESPONSE, and RETIRE_CONNECTION_ID.  A server MAY treat receipt
   of these frames in 0-RTT packets as a connection error of type
   PROTOCOL_VIOLATION.

So, I think the RETIRE_CONNECTION_ID frame should not appear in the 0-RTT 
packet, only contained in the 1-RTT package.

--------------------------------------
RFC9000 (draft-ietf-quic-transport-34)
--------------------------------------
Title               : QUIC: A UDP-Based Multiplexed and Secure Transport
Publication Date    : May 2021
Author(s)           : J. Iyengar, Ed., M. Thomson, Ed.
Category            : PROPOSED STANDARD
Source              : QUIC
Stream              : IETF
Verifying Party     : IESG

Reply via email to